Class Schedule

UG Mold Design Phase Learning Content:

1. Mechanical drafting, CAD software commands, fundamental mold knowledge, machining processes, basic steps for drawing assembly diagrams, and applications of CAD auxiliary modules.

2. Explanation of 3D software commands, product shaping, product analysis, DFM creation, export mold standards, and applications of 3D auxiliary modules.

3. Mold Structure Explanation (mold types, tilting cores, sliding plates, thread forming, N-time parting, etc.), demolding steps, rational product modifications, product parting surface construction, demolding techniques, full 3D, complete 2D assembly drawings.

4. Provide CAD assembly drawings and UG assembly drawings; compile BOM with 0 piece orders.

5. Comprehensive intensive training, where students design according to the factory's design process, with instructors organizing evaluations and summaries.

UG CNC Programming Learning Phase Content:

I. Basic Course:

1. UG Installation and Interface Setup (UG Sketch Examples Explained) 2. Basic UG Modeling Commands 3. UG Curve Applications 4. UG Solid Modeling 5. UG Surface Patch Techniques 6. Product Instance Explanation 7. UG Machining Module and Engineering Drawing Explanation 8. Assembly and Automatic Molding

II. Basic Applications of UG Machining Module:

1. Face Milling: Know the application of face milling, cutting methods, and the setup of key parameters.

2. Flat Milling: Know the application, classification, cutting methods for different workpieces, setting of main parameters, and mastery

3. Cavity Milling: Commonly used for roughing out workpieces, learn to choose the right tools reasonably when the workpiece sizes vary. Cavity milling generally uses a cutting method that follows the perimeter, with focus on setting and mastering the main parameters.

4. Re-clearing angles with mold milling: Mainly for processing the excess material left after rough cutting with the upper tool; setting and mastering of main parameters.

5. Contour Milling with Equal Heights: Commonly used for precise finishing of workpiece sides. When selecting tools, choose a reasonable one based on the size of the R-radius at the bottom of the workpiece. Key parameter settings and mastery, example problems explained, and exercises related to the topic.

6. Curved Face Milling: Commonly used for the precision finishing of workpiece surfaces, usually selecting ball-end cutters for curved face milling. Main parameter settings and control, with example problems explained and combined with practical exercises.

7. Hole Machining: Applications of G81 and G83.

Section 3: Factory Case Study:

1. Electrode Processing: Through multiple electrode examples, exercises, and practice, master the electrode processing procedures and clamping techniques. Pay attention to the key points for processing special electrodes, such as super-high and ultra-thin electrodes.

2. Molding Frame Machining: Proficient in molding frame processing techniques, experienced in handling oversized molding frames.

3. Molding Core Machining: Understanding of common molding core materials, knowledge of die heat treatment processes, control of stock allowance before heat treatment for molding cores, and precautions during the processing of mating surfaces on front and rear cores.

4. Complete Mold Machining: Mastering the key points for the complete mold machining process, integrating the common processing flow of the factory and the department's processing flow.

5. Product Processing: Processing techniques and parameter settings to be considered.

The above learning content can be completed in about three months of full-time instruction.
